How to see it
HIP 108793 has a visual magnitude of about 8.28: it usually needs binoculars or a small telescope, especially from light-polluted sites.
Sky position
Equatorial coordinates for HIP 108793: right ascension 22h 2m 21s, declination +18° 49′ 59″ (J2000), in the region of the Pegasus constellation (IAU figure Peg).
